RIVERVIEW and the Norfolk real estate market

The 23504 zip code sits in the heart of Norfolk, Virginia, a city of roughly 240,000 people anchored by one of the world's largest naval complexes and a downtown waterfront that has seen serious reinvestment over the past decade. The immediate surroundings of Omohundro Ave carry the relaxed, walkable energy of an established urban neighborhood: tree-lined streets, owner-occupied bungalows and colonials from the early twentieth century, and a genuine mix of longtime residents and newer arrivals. Lafayette Park is the neighborhood's green anchor — a large, well-maintained city park with open lawns and tennis courts that gives the block a small-town feel inside a major city. Granby Street, one of Norfolk's main commercial corridors, is close enough for a quick errand run or a weekend dinner out. Families comparing homes for sale in Norfolk often land in this corridor because it threads together park access, transit options, and quick interstate connections without sacrificing the character of an older, established street grid.

How old is the home at 3947 Omohundro Ave and what does that mean for buyers?

The home was built in 1928, placing it in the pre-war construction era known for solid framing, larger room proportions, and architectural details like deep front porches and original millwork. Buyers should plan for a thorough inspection, as homes of this age often have updated systems alongside original structural elements.
